Who is eligible for the E2 visa?

Meeting the requirements of the E2 Visa demands that applicants satisfy specific requirements, encompassing nationality and investment requirements. The visa is chiefly available to nationals of countries that maintain a treaty of commerce and navigation with the United States. This includes several nations in Europe, Asia, and the Americas.

Moreover, applicants must demonstrate a substantial investment in a U.S. business. While there is no fixed minimum amount, the funds should be substantial enough to ensure the successful operation of the enterprise. The investment must also be vulnerable to loss, indicating that it should be exposed to financial risk if the business fails.

Furthermore, applicants must have ownership of at least 50% of the business or maintain operational control by way of a executive position. Finally, the business must be an active, functioning entity, not just a passive investment, ensuring that the applicant is engaged in its daily operations.

In-Depth Step-by-Step Guide to the E2 Visa Process

Navigating through the E2 Visa process involves several essential steps, each demanding careful scrutiny. First, applicants must confirm they meet eligibility requirements, including national status from a treaty country and a significant investment in a U.S. enterprise. Next, they should collect necessary documentation, including an all-encompassing business plan detailing the investment and operational structure.

Once materials are compiled, applicants submit the DS-160 form and pay the visa fee. Scheduling a meeting at the U.S. consulate is important, as is getting ready for potential questions concerning the business and investment. During the interview, providing a well-organized portfolio can substantially enhance the likelihood of approval.

In conclusion, if approved, recipients must follow the terms of the E2 Visa, such as preserving their capital and actively managing the business. This structured approach can enable a smoother application journey, ultimately leading to successful copyright in the U.S.

Leading Myths About the E2 Visa and the Truth Behind Them

While many hopeful entrepreneurs consider the E2 Visa as a means to U.S. residency, numerous myths cloud its requirements and benefits. One prevalent myth is that the E2 Visa requires a large financial commitment—however, there is no set minimum, as the investment must simply be substantial relative to the business. Another myth suggests that the E2 Visa leads straight to permanent residency; in reality, it is a non-permanent visa that must be extended periodically. Additionally, some believe that only specific industries meet the criteria for the E2 Visa, yet it covers a broad range of businesses. Finally, many assume that E2 Visa holders cannot work for any employer other than their own; in fact, they can engage in business activities associated with their investment. Understanding these myths assists in illuminating the E2 Visa's real value for entrepreneurs looking to gain a position in the U.S. market.

Is it Possible to Request for the E2 Visa From Any Country?

A person can apply for the E2 visa from any country, as long as their country maintains a trade and navigation agreement with the United States, enabling them to qualify for this investment visa.

What Period of Time Does the E2 Visa Provide?

The E2 visa generally extends for 24 months. However, it may be renewed indefinitely as long as the business stays functional and adheres to the visa requirements, permitting continued investment and engagement in the U.S. economy.

Can My Spouse and Children Come With Me on the E2 Visa?

Yes, the E2 visa permits the applicant's immediate family, such as partners and children under 21, to join them to the United States. They can also request employment permission, enhancing their opportunities while residing in the country.

Are There Any Constraints on Work With an E2 Visa?

Yes, there are limitations on work with an E2 visa. Holders can only be employed by the company they funded; they cannot engage in unauthorized employment or work for other businesses without proper authorization.

What Occurs if My Business Becomes Insolvent While on the E2 Visa?

If a company collapses while on an E2 visa, the individual may lose their visa status. They must either find a new qualifying business to invest in or leave the United States to ensure adherence.
